
【電】 program generator
formality; ground rule; procedure; proceeding; process; program
【計】 P; problem determination aid; PROC; program; related channel program
【化】 sequence
【經】 program; sequence
【電】 generating routine
程式産生器(Program Generator)指通過預設規則或模闆自動生成可執行代碼或腳本的軟件工具。根據《牛津計算機科學詞典》定義,其核心功能是将高級抽象邏輯轉化為具體編程語言指令,降低人工編碼工作量。在漢英對照語境中,該術語常對應"code generator"或"program synthesizer",特指基于特定領域語言(DSL)實現代碼自動化生成的系統。
美國計算機協會(ACM)的研究報告顯示,現代程式産生器通常包含三大模塊:模闆引擎(負責代碼結構生成)、規則庫(存儲行業編碼規範)和驗證組件(确保輸出代碼的合規性)。這種架構顯著提升了軟件開發效率,特别是在金融交易系統和企業級應用開發領域應用廣泛。
國際軟件工程标準組織(ISO/IEC 26555)将其歸類為計算機輔助軟件工程(CASE)工具,強調其通過模型驅動架構(MDA)實現不同抽象層次間的代碼轉換能力。典型應用包括Spring框架的代碼腳手架、數據庫訪問層生成工具等。
"程式産生器"(Program Generator)是一種能夠自動生成程式代碼或相關組件的工具或系統,其核心功能是通過預設規則或模闆簡化開發流程。以下是詳細解釋及主要應用場景:
yield
):屬于函數級别控制流程暫停/恢複的機制,用于按需生成序列值,而非生成完整程式。如果需要更具體的實現案例(如LEX工具使用流程),可進一步說明。
闆樣甲狀腺炎背書債務背壓操作編程計算機吡啶亞基補償音量控制超氧物歧化酶磁盤操作命令咄咄逼人發花浮點程式包觀察矩陣黃昏盲季審法庭計租日臁瘡李司忒氏軟膏煤的形成過程門戶開關品質檢驗證書三角嵴森林鼠疫升壓油泵屍橫遍野雙乙醇書籍預約證投影式顯示外毛細胞未經關稅檢查的